Cyclamen

Recently, many flower lovers have come to ask me about cyclamen. They said that the cyclamen they bought in winter have been wilting in the past two days, and the leaves have turned black, which makes them extremely anxious. What should I do about this?

1. Cyclamen hibernates in summer, so it is normal for it to wilt. But don’t think it is due to lack of water and keep watering it! When you see that the soil is very dry, add a little water along the edge of the pot until it is slightly moist. Never spray water on the leaves, otherwise they will turn black and rot.

2. A good way is to dig out the bulbs and place them in a cool and ventilated place. If flower lovers find it troublesome, they can just move the flower pot to a cool place.

Kalanchoe

Excessive watering of Kalanchoe in summer will cause it to grow too tall and even rot, so you must pay more attention to watering in summer.

1. Kalanchoe likes coolness and is afraid of heat, and will hibernate in summer. If you water it too much, it won't absorb much and will eventually rot at the roots. Therefore, place it in a cool place, water it less often, and when you see the soil in the pot is dry, give it a little water along the edge of the pot.

2. If you are really worried, you can also trim the large leaves slightly to reduce water evaporation.

Fuchsia

Fuchsia likes a humid environment, but problems will arise if you water it too much in the summer, which is really a headache.

1. Water when the soil is dry. Don't throw away the small wooden sticks used after eating ice cream. Put it next to the flowerpot. After two days, stick it into the soil and pull it out. When it is dry and free of soil, you can water it along the edge of the pot. You don't need to water it thoroughly, just keep it moist.

2. Don't leave it outside in the rain. The soil will remain moist after the rain, which will rot the roots.

Begonia

When the weather gets hot, Begonias are very easy to rot. Many flower lovers have come to "show" Huahua the tragic scenes in their own gardens. So how do you water it?

1. Although Begonia likes a humid environment, it is not suitable to keep it moist every day when it is very hot in summer. Doing so can easily cause root rot, which will do more harm than good.

2. When you see the soil in the pot turns white and the pot becomes noticeably lighter when you weigh it, you can give it a small amount of water in the evening. You can sprinkle some water on the ground around the flower pot to increase the air humidity.

Geranium

Geraniums are prone to black rot and root rot in summer. The key to solving the problem is water control.

1. Don’t spray water on the leaves, don’t pour water on the leaves, and don’t sprinkle water on the leaves! Huahua knows that everyone feels sorry for our lovely geranium and wants to keep it cooler. However, under high temperatures, the unevaporated water will directly rot the leaves.

2. Cut off old leaves to reduce evaporation, so you can water less.

Calla Lily

Calla lilies go dormant in summer, so it is normal for their leaves to turn yellow and fall off!

It is sufficient to water the plant once every 1 or 2 weeks. If the area you live in is humid, you can extend the interval.

2. Cut off all the dead leaves, avoid direct sunlight and rain, and place in a cool and ventilated place, such as the north balcony.
